Bucephalandra ‘Red Mini’ is a striking and compact Bucephalandra variety renowned for its vivid red-bronze foliage and petite size. Originating from the riverbanks of Borneo, this beautiful plant showcases slender, oval leaves with a deep ruby to copper tone that glows under high or RGB lighting. Its miniature growth habit makes it an ideal choice for nano aquascapes, foreground accents, or driftwood details. Slow-growing, hardy, and easy to maintain, ‘Red Mini’ adds a bold yet refined splash of color to any aquascape.

Hardy & Adaptable: Thrives in a wide range of water parameters and lighting levels.
Epiphytic Nature: Attaches easily to driftwood, stones, or hardscape—rhizome must stay above substrate.
Lighting Needs: Low to medium light; stronger lighting enhances red hues and metallic reflections.
CO₂ & Fertilizers: Optional, but beneficial for faster growth and richer coloration.
Growth Method: Rhizome-based; do not bury the rhizome.
Nutrient Substrate: Not required—absorbs nutrients from the water column.
Can Be Grown Emersed: Yes – excellent for paludariums and humid terrarium setups.

Like most Bucephalandra species, minor leaf melt may occur after introduction as the plant adjusts to new water parameters. This is normal and temporary—new submersed leaves will regrow from the rhizome once the plant stabilizes.
